Paddle for the Border

Paddle for the Border- POSTPONED UNTIL FALL 2021 -Updated December 28, 2020
In light of the COVID-19 pandemic, Paddle partners have made the decision to postpone the May 2021 Paddle for the Border event tentatively to a Saturday in the fall, date to be determined. We'll be closely monitoring the COVID-19 situation and will try to make a determination on a fall event by the end of May 2021. The health and safety of our communities is always of upmost importance.
In March of 2020, participants were given the option to defer registration to 2021, request a credit to ActiveNet or request a refund. 1. For those who opted to defer registration to 2021, you will receive a refund before the end of February 2021. There will be no deferrals to a fall Paddle event, and you will need to re-register for the fall Paddle 2021 event if interested. 2. For those who received a credit or refund already, you do not need to do anything at this time and will need to register for the fall Paddle 2021 event if interested. We are committed to doing everything we can to bring our communities together for a Paddle for the Border 2021 event and will always follow the Commonwealth of Virginia and the State of North Carolina's safety guidelines. When it is safe for us to do so, we will open registration for the 2021 event and communications will be sent out to all 2020 registered participants. The updated event information will also be posted on our Facebook page and website.
